Conditions

Atopic Dermatitis

Interventions

Patients takes yokukannsan three times a day (before breakfast, before supper, at bedtime ) for two weeks. Afterwards, we switch medicine to shoseiryuto. Patients takes shoseiryuto three times a day

Design outcomes

Primary

MeasureTime frame
(1)questionnaire(VAS scale) sleepless, itch, jitteriness (2)SCORAD(Severity Scoring of Atopic Dermatitis) (3)DLQI(Dermatology Life Quality Index) (4)Blood test(LDH, eosino, TRAC, Liver function) We determine (1)-(4) at 0, 2 and 4 week.
